Efficient Suzuki-Type Cross-Coupling of Enantiomerically Pure Cyclopropylboronic Acids

Optically active cyclopropanes (e.g. 1) can be prepared by the use of tartaric acid derivatives as chiral auxiliaries in the palladium-catalyzed cross-coupling of optically active cyclopropylboronic acids with electrophiles. The absolute configuration of the chiral carbon atom is retained, and the reaction proceeds with good yields and enantiomeric excesses. R=H, p-Ph, o-CO<sub>2</sub> CH<sub>3</sub> , p-CO<sub>2</sub> CH<sub>3</sub> , p-NO<sub>2</sub> , o-OCH<sub>3</sub> , m-OCH<sub>3</sub> .
